Perth · Urban Centre
How people contribute — volunteering, unpaid care and domestic work, and defence service.
Nearly 30% of people in Perth (WA) provide unpaid childcare, a rate that is higher than most other areas. While many residents help raise children, other forms of community contribution and service are less common here compared to similar places.
Volunteering for organisations and groups.
About 15.1% of the population volunteer, which is lower than most areas. This figure is a little above the national rate of 14.1% and has barely changed since 2011.

Caring for others and unpaid domestic work.
Providing unpaid care for children is common at 29.2%, which has risen since 2011. However, those doing 15 or more hours of housework weekly (19.6%) and those providing general unpaid care (10.8%) are both much lower than in most areas.

People who served in the Australian Defence Force.
Defence Force veterans make up 2.8% of the population in Perth (WA). This is lower than most areas, though it is about the same as the figures for both Western Australia and the rest of the country.
